#63d9f8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#63d9f8 is composed of 38.8% red, 85.1%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.1% cyan, 12.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 192.5 degrees, a saturation of 91.4% and a lightness of 68%. #63d9f8 color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ffff with #00b3f1.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#63d9f8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#63d9f8 has RGB values of R:99, G:217, B:248 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.13,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 6543864.

Shades and Tints of #63d9f8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a0d is the darkest color, while #f9feff is the lightest one.
